A Colorful Dream Realized
His interest in sketching developed during his childhood. He would make drawings of people, places, and many different things. He would greatly enjoy doing it. Unfortunately, his family’s financial status didn’t allow him to continue doing what he really loved. He had to drop out of school and start working at an early age to support the family. But he never forgot the pictures he would draw.
Vinay began working as a driver for Dr. Pintu Mishra, the dean of Nandlal Bose Subharti College of Fine Arts & Fashion Design, in 2011. And it was a wonderful coincidence that he met Dr. Pintu, who was a distinguished painter. Vinay would eagerly watch him painting on canvas. He would curiously watch students sketching and using oil colors. This was something that rekindled his lifelong passion. Vinay learnt a great deal just from watching them, but he didn’t have money to buy canvas, colors, or brushes. Dr. Pintu knew Vinay was a real talent, so he helped him do everything.
Vinay paints like a professional artist, though he never had any formal training in the fine arts. Some of his beautiful paintings are on display at Subharti Art Gallery. His works receive much appreciation from visitors who are often very surprised to learn who the painter is. Art gives his life a sense of purpose. “Art is an inseparable part of my life. I need it like someone needs food & water to survive,” Vinay says.

Well-Wishes from the Core of Heart
He had a brain tumor when he was just 5 years old. The condition was treated with medication prescribed by the doctor. The tumor went away, but left him physically disabled. He is unable to move his right hand; he walks and speaks with difficulty; and his right eye does not work properly.
Anil ji is an introvert, a reserved man who speaks little. He is a quiet person who is more interested in his own thoughts and feelings than in spending time with other people. As a lift operator at Subharti Hospital, he has been working for the University for the last 18 years. Anil ji has a graduate degree, and he loves writing. He writes about different events held on campus, and writes heart-touching birthday wishes that he sends to his Facebook friends. “It gives me pleasure and a deep sense of satisfaction,” he answers when asked why he writes. Anil ji feels honored to work for Subharti. He clearly feels an emotional connection to the place, and thanks Dr. Atul Krishna, the founder of Subharti Group for everything, “I am eternally grateful to Dr. Saab as he just gave me a new life.”
